HOW TO POWER ON
1
2
①Insert the car charger with cable into your car’s cigarette lighter socket.
②Insert the USB end of the cable of car charger into the dash cam USB port (Charger is
Input DC12-24V, Output DC 5V 2.5A).
Notes:
① The battery takes about four hours to be charged fully.
②
③ The battery can last for about 10 minutes after it is charged fully.
④ The battery is mainly used to power the "parking monitor" function.
For normal video recording, please connect the car charger to use the power supply. It
is not recommended to use battery power, in order to avoid the battery without power
and cause the parking monitoring function to fail.
⑤ To avoid damaging to the device, please do not charge the battery via the USB data
cable with other adapters.

SETTING
After turning on the camera, click the screen and press to stop recording.
The time displayed in the top-left corner indicates how much time is left for the inserted
card to record. After recording some videos, the time will be reduced accordingly; when
the time display “0:00:00”, that means the card is full. If turning on ”Loop Record”, you
don’t need to change or format the card, it still records and the newest file will
automatically overwrite the oldest file.
The icon in the middle is shown to adjust the brightness of screen.
Clicking will darken, and clicking will lighten.
On the screen, slide from left or right by finger to right or left to switch the front and back
views; Slide up or down to adjust the angle of view of the front and back .

Loop Recording: 1 Minute / 3 Minutes / 5 Minutes for optional, default is 3 Minutes.
The files will be saved every 3 minutes if you choose 3 minutes. When the memory card is
full, the new files will cover the old one if the loop recording is on; If it is off, the camera
won’t record any more when the card is full, need to format the SD card or change a new
one.

Exposure compensation is an exposure control method, which is generally around
-2~+2EV. If the ambient light source is dim, you can increase the exposure value (such
as +1EV, +2EV) to highlight the sharpness of the picture. Make sure the picture or video
quality.
Automatic screen brightness adjustment, when this function was on. It would adjust the
screen brightness automatically to avoid dazzle, providing a better and safe driving.

G-Sensor: Off / High / Medium / Low , default is Off.
Gravity Sensor means any collision will activate the camera to record, and the videos will
be locked which will never be covered by new files.
The video will be stored as a file based on the time you set in the loop recording. When
driving, if the road is bumpy, please adjust it to low or turn off it directly to prevent the
camera doesn’t work because of the memory card is full. When parking, recommend you
to adjust it to medium.

Parking Mode: Off / On for optional, default is off.
The camera will be turned on automatically and start recording, if there is a hit of the car
during parking. The video will be saved and the camera automatically shutdown after 30
seconds.

Auto Display Off: Off / 1 min / 2 min / 3 min for optional, default is Off.
The screen will be turned off automatically after the time you set.
After turning off, the screen will reduce power consumption, the camera still work and
record under the display off. Just click the screen, it will turn on.

TROUBLESHOOTING
Q: Why the camera always say “no card inserted”?
A: 1. Please ensure that the memory card is class 10 and above.
2. Format the memory card on computer firstly. When you format it on computer,
please choose "FAT32(Default)" on File system, and choose "32 kilobytes" on
Allocation unit size.
3. Format it in the camera.
Q: The camera don’t work any more.
A: Please check whether the memory is full, if yes, please save the files and format the SD
card.
Q: The image is blurry.
A: The windshield will reflect the light, please adjust the camera.
12

Q: The camera lose power often.
A: Due to different vehicle designs, please rotate the car charger to adjust it keep stable.
Q: The camera is unable to be turned on.
A: Please make sure that whether the charge indicator light is on or off, if off, please
re-insert the car charger and reset the camera.
Q: All buttons are not responding.
A: Please reset the camera to restart.
Q: The camera doesn’t record automatically after turning on.
A: Check whether the memory card is full or reformat the card, if this problem exists,
please change a new card.
Q: The video has no voice.
A: Please confirm whether recording mode is on, a icon is showing on the screen.
If the icon is , please click to turn on the audio
Q: The camera keeps turning on and off automatically.
A: Please charge the camera via USB car charger, do not charge the battery via the USB
data cable with other adapters.
